Output 67dbbf1e8a312b6d0f7c12538fffd33f004f06b1c8750f6a1085696131125d39:257

value
24666
script pubkey
OP_0 OP_PUSHBYTES_20 c1e52b700aa1efcf2cfc91c8242821df66e84269
address
bc1qc8jjkuq258hu7t8uj8yzg2ppmanwssnfrvhzqz
transaction
67dbbf1e8a312b6d0f7c12538fffd33f004f06b1c8750f6a1085696131125d39
confirmations
68282
spent
true